In your role as developer, we want you to work to strengthen quality, equity and efficiency within open care operations (both children and adults) through management, supervision and development of methods and working practices. The role should contribute to evidence-based practice and a coherent care pathway. Since the role is new, you have the opportunity to help shape an operation based on the future of social services.
Main Responsibilities
Your main tasks are management, supervision and competence support, operations development, collaboration and quality assurance.
This means you lead and distribute the daily work within the open care operation, ensure that interventions are planned, implemented and followed up according to decisions and guidelines. You will function as operational support to staff in case management and prioritize cases based on need, risk and resources. You will also collaborate with unit managers regarding operations planning and resource allocation.
You are expected to provide continuous supervision to staff within both child and adult open care. The role also includes supporting complex cases and situations and being able to contribute to competence development through, for example, internal training and method support.
The role includes developing and implementing evidence-based methods and working practices, and having a good ability to identify areas for improvement and drive development initiatives. You should have the knowledge to follow up and analyze the operation's results and quality while ensuring that the work complies with legislation, guidelines and local goals. It is expected that in addition to participating in, you also have the ability to sometimes lead projects and change initiatives.
You should have experience collaborating with both internal and external operations and be able to contribute to a holistic view of the individual's needs and support coordinated interventions, such as SIP - coordinated individual plan.
As a developer, you ensure that documentation is carried out in accordance with applicable legislation and guidelines. You are responsible for following up cases and interventions with open care staff. You should be able to contribute to quality work and systematic improvement work and, together with your manager, manage deviations and risks.
